WE Knife Scoppio vs Zero Tolerance 0609

Cheapest

WE Knife Scoppio stands out as the cheapest option for retail price, with about a 26% gap from the closest alternative.

Most expensive

Zero Tolerance 0609 stands out as the most expensive option for retail price, with about a 35% gap from the closest alternative.

Lightest

Zero Tolerance 0609 stands out as the lightest option for weight, with about a 27% gap from the closest alternative.

Heaviest

WE Knife Scoppio stands out as the heaviest option for weight, with about a 38% gap from the closest alternative.

Shortest

Zero Tolerance 0609 stands out as the shortest option for closed length, with about a 6% gap from the closest alternative.

Longest

WE Knife Scoppio stands out as the longest option for closed length, with about a 7% gap from the closest alternative.

Shortest

Zero Tolerance 0609 stands out as the shortest option for blade length, with about a 7% gap from the closest alternative.

Longest

WE Knife Scoppio stands out as the longest option for blade length, with about a 7% gap from the closest alternative.
